Free and unlimited password manager to keep your login credentials safe and manage them directly in your browser.

Get the password manager created by the former scientists who met at CERN behind Proton Mail, the world’s largest encrypted email provider. Proton Pass is open-source, end-to-end encrypted, and protected by Swiss privacy laws.

Pass offers more than other free password managers and has no ads or data collection. You can use it for free forever on all your devices to create and store unlimited passwords, autofill logins, generate 2FA codes, create email aliases, secure your notes, and more.

* Protect your logins and their metadata with battle-tested end-to-end encryption

While many other password managers only encrypt your password, Proton Pass uses end-to-end encryption on all your stored login details (including your username, the website address, and more).

Good password manager. BUT I am proton ecosystem user, I like the apps and the security offered. However, proton pass browser extension I found a big hole in the login. After login, you can set a pin, as a fast way to login during you session. The problem comes when you finish your sesison, closing the browser or shutting off the computer, because in the next seession (after a break or next day), the app allow you to login again ONLY WITH THE PIN. Not enought if you think about that between all your passwords and someone else, there is only a 6 digit pincode. That is oposite I am looking for when I use a password manager. After every sesion the app should ask you again for your full password, not only the pin, so if someone access to my computer, will find a strong wall to break in the app. I have been 1Password user for a while, a great password manager, but decided move to proton because the unlimited pack fits better for my demans. In 1password you can find a very usefull option, something like: "ask for the pasword after: closing app or X-hours" A great option you can add to proton, since if you forgot logout manually, you are sure the app will ask you for the full pasword angain depending how you setted up. In other hand you can continuous using only the pincode, but give us the option at least. You, proton guys, could take a note and add that freature in an update. Will be great for some of us.
